Point-less Competitive Armies
What if you needed to make a competitive army where space was limited but you had an unlimited number of points? Let's say the standard 24 space limit.
Would the strongest armies really be the most expensive ones? Certainly a pile of dragons and robots could be frightening but order markers would be a nightmare. Would highly costed squads like the Einar Emperium suddenly become powerful or would even they be too vulnerable for this sort of environment? I don't have any good answers, but I'll put this out there as food for thought: Einar Emperiumx3 Raelin [RotV] Empress Kiova Taelord Major Q9 Major Q10 Nilfheim Jotun Atlaga Krav Maga Raelin and Kiova boosted Emperium have really solid defense and potentially solid offense, especially if you can work in Taelord. The Majors and the Krav can draw the enemy in (especially with Taelord). Jotun can smash through the defenses of tough opponents. Atlaga boosts all of your kyrie and can potentially take a big threat off of the board. Nilfheim is Nilfheim. Getting set up will be tricky as it is an Order Marker nightmare. You'll probably need to treat some units as redundant copies and bring them up as you start losing people. |

Meta
One of the things that happens is in Classic Scape, we talk about figures "killing their points". Here it's more about "killing their spaces". If my single space Sudema one shots your double space Krug before dying I'm up on spaces. If Sudema kills 2 EI before dying I'm up on spaces. It becomes very hard for squads to make up their spaces.

Re: Point-less Competitive Armies
Even from a space perspective, squads can be tempting since they give you some order marker stability and provide so many attacks per order marker. However, when matched space to space against the most powerful heroes, it is easy to see how they will lose out in the long war of attrition. Looking at this format, it seems like it would take forever to play. Can 9-15 Einar Imperium really take on as many Frost Giants, for instance?
